Outline of Final Research Achievements |
Anterior cruciate ligament (ACL) injury in growing women has a high contralateral injury rate after ACL reconstruction surgery.As a cause of this, the return to sports criteria focusing on muscle strength is common, and it is considered that the kinematic criteria have not been determined. The purpose of this study is to focus on the single leg landing, which is a common movement of ACL injury, and to clarify the difference in the landing pattern between the ACL reconstruction side and the opposite side. On the reconstructive side, hip impact absorption was significantly high (P=0.03), and on the opposite side, ankle impact absorption was significantly high (P=0.02).These results suggest that the amount of joint shock absorption on the reconstructive side and that on the opposite side are different, and the risk factors for reinjury may also be different.

Academic Significance and Societal Importance of the Research Achievements |
本研究結果より,膝前十字靱帯(ACL)損傷の好発動作である片脚着地時において,ACL再建術側と反対側の衝撃吸収パターンは異なることが示唆された.現在,ACL再建術後の復帰基準として,筋力に着目している報告が多いが,再損傷率を下げるまでに至っていない.片脚着地時の衝撃吸収パターンに着目した危険因子が明らかとなることにより,今まで見落とされていた運動学的なリスクを有する選手を炙り出すことが可能となることが示唆された.再損傷率のみならず,ACL損傷率を下げることにも期待でき,新たな予防法の解明の一助になると考える.
